Transaction 21a1440b708e07aa573513e859c9176536e218634a52f427059f64604e0ae415

1 Input
2 Outputs
  • 21a1440b708e07aa573513e859c9176536e218634a52f427059f64604e0ae415:0
  • value  8300000
    address  n4NkFCAX1AryVpi6ek72tQdWrdHax7fRgs
  • 21a1440b708e07aa573513e859c9176536e218634a52f427059f64604e0ae415:1
  • value  20789888499
    address  2NAGPemH3R6dxbaXAyz23BdF7Mj1Dh4L3XL